Step 3
Remote AC Operation

This function allows you to turn your Power Console on and off via your
preamplifier or receiver equipped with a switched AC power outlet.

Note: You cannot turn off the switched outlets on the Power Console with

the switched button on the front of the unit when there is any
external power signal supplied to either the AC or DC remote inputs.

To install the Remote AC Control Cable:

A. Plug the female end of the included Remote AC Control Cable into the

“Remote AC IN” outlet located on the back of the Power Console. (Fig. 3a)

B. Press the “Remote” button on the front of the Power Console to turn

on the remote function. The LCD display should read “REMOTE ON”.
(Fig. 3b)

C. Press the “Switched” button on the front of the Power Console to turn

off the switched outlets.

D. Connect the 2-pronged male end of the Remote AC Control Cable into

a switched power outlet on a preamplifier or receiver. When you turn
on the receiver or preamplifier, the outlets on the Power Console that
are programmed as “Switched” will be turned on immediately and the
“Switched/ Delayed” outlets will come on after a delay set by the
“Delay Time Switch”.
